In this successor to the successful Homes for Nomads and Homes for Collectors, you will discover which modernist gems are still hidden and how they are lived in today. Text in English, French and Dutch.
Take an inside look at modernist gems. Is it possible to live in a listed heritage building without turning your home into a time capsule? How do you add present-day home comforts to an art deco villa or a brutalist masterpiece without spoiling its soul?
In Homes for Modernists, photographer Jan Verlinde and journalist Thijs Demeulemeester show us twenty architect homes that have not been victims of rampant renovation. Ranging from an art nouveau country home to a post-modernist Gesamtkunstwerk, this book convincingly demonstrates how to prepare 20th-century listed buildings for the 21st century.
Text in English, French and Dutch.
Authors: Professional photographer Jan Verlinde specialises in architecture and decoration and publishes in several prominent Belgian magazines. Thijs Demeulemeester is a lifestyle journalist who specialises in interior, contemporary art, and architecture. He writes for several notable Belgian magazines and newspapers.
